You either pack out or change your caption – Portable threatens wife

Singer Habeeb Okikiola, popularly known as Portable, has threatened to send his wife, Bewaji Ewatomi packing over a birthday message she penned.

The singers wife, also known as Mama Zeh, flooded her social media timeline with adorable pictures to celebrate the birthday on Friday, April 19.

However, the self-made Queen caption she added to the birthday post didnt resonate with husband, who swiftly responded.

The singer, who is known for speaking up, corrected his wifes self-made queen tag, stating he is the one behind her popularity.

If them dey call you strong woman na me make you strong, I dont understand why you call yourself queen of yourself, It Is Either You Change Your Caption or You Pack Out of My House, he said.
